About Orville Wright Elementary

Orville Wright Elementary is a regular public elementary school in Modesto, California, serving students from kindergarten through sixth grade. With an enrollment of 367 students and a student-teacher ratio of 21.6:1, the school offers a moderate-sized learning environment supported by 17 full-time equivalent teachers. Orville Wright Elementary is situated in the heart of Modesto, providing easy access for families living nearby.

The academic performance at Orville Wright Elementary shows room for growth, with a MySchoolScout rating of 3.0 out of 10 and a state ranking of #8614 among California's 9566 schools (placing it in the 10th percentile). Test scores indicate that only 15% of students are proficient or above in English Language Arts/Reading, while just 9% meet proficiency standards in math. Despite these challenges, the school is committed to fostering a nurturing and supportive educational environment for its diverse student body.

What Parents Should Know

While current test scores at Orville Wright Elementary are below average, the school shows strong growth metrics — meaning students are making above-average progress year over year. This upward trajectory can be a positive indicator for families who value a school's ability to help students improve, even if absolute scores haven't caught up yet.

The student-teacher ratio at Orville Wright Elementary is 21.6:1, which is higher than the national average. This may mean larger class sizes, so parents should ask about classroom support, teaching assistants, and how the school differentiates instruction for students who need extra help.

Community Profile

The community surrounding Orville Wright Elementary has a median household income of $65,643. It is a community where 17% of adults hold a bachelor's degree or higher. The median home value in the area is $360,300, with a median rent of $1,463/month. The area has a poverty rate of 15.6%. The average commute for residents is 28 minutes.
